Mancini lands £7m Arsenal defender Clichy to open up City’s recruitment

Gael Clichy has completed his move to Manchester City.

Clichy completed his medical yesterday and spent the afternoon meeting with club officials to seal his move north from Arsenal.

It has been suggested City would be paying £7m for the full-back, who is Roberto Mancini’s first summer signing.

Although Arsene Wenger was keen to keep his fellow Frenchman, with Clichy about to enter the final year of his contract, having indicated he was not willing to agree an extension, Arsenal had little option but to cash in.

“I am really happy to be joining such a great club,” Clichy said after signing a four-year contract.

“I hope I can add to the quality we already have here because we have a fantastic squad who I believe will continue to get better.

“I can’t wait to get started and I think anything is possible with this team.”

Wigan have completed the signing of goalkeeper Ali Al Habsi from Bolton on a four-year contract.

The Oman international spent last season on loan at the DW Stadium and was keen to return but the deal was held up because the two clubs could not come to an agreement on the fee. However, the Latics are believed to have met Wanderers’ £4m valuation and Al Habsi, Wigan’s player of the season, was able to make his move permanent.

Bolton defender Ricardo Gardner has signed a one-year contract extension.

Burnley captain Graham Alexander has left Turf Moor after having the final year of his deal at the club cancelled by mutual consent.

The 39-year-old joined the Clarets from Preston in August 2007 and became the second outfield player to reach 1,000 career appearances in English football.

Watford have signed Scunthorpe defender David Mirfin on a two-year deal after his contract expired at Glanford Park.

Leeds United have been linked with a move for Preston goalkeeper Andy Lonergan as they target a new No 1 for next season.

Tranmere have accepted an offer from Bayern Munich for 18-year-old striker Dale Jennings.
